2024 spending bill disburses over $20 million per day to or because of Israel
US spending for Israel takes 2 forms: some money goes directly to Israel; some goes to items because they benefit Israel. Recent legislation contains both: a combined total of $7.505 billion of Americans’ tax money – over $20.6 million per day – to be disbursed in 2024 for Israel (which has one of the world’s largest concentrations of millionaires and billionaires)
